I was about to code a c++ templatized wrapper, but then I started
wondering what is the advantage of hash_table versus
std::unordered_map?
hash_table does not require C++11 support in the compiler and, at least
in theory, does not have unknown compatibility problems with Squid code
(such as frequently hitting worst-case search or update scenarios).
On the other hand, hash_table does not work well with C++ objects.
